Carbohydrate Content and Digestibility Metrics

One of the defining characteristics of Tiki Cat After Dark is its minimal carbohydrate content. This aligns with the understanding that cats are obligate carnivores, with their digestive systems optimized for processing animal-based nutrients. The formulas typically contain no grains, potatoes, or high-glycemic starches, which can be beneficial for blood sugar regulation and weight management.

Taurine Levels and Cardiac Health Implications

Taurine is an essential amino acid for cats, meaning they cannot synthesize it adequately and must obtain it from their diet. Tiki Cat After Dark formulas consistently provide ample taurine, which is vital for cardiac function, vision, and reproductive health. High-quality animal protein sources are naturally rich in taurine.

How should I transition my cat to Tiki Cat After Dark to avoid digestive upset?

A gradual transition is highly recommended. Start by mixing a small amount (e.g., 25%) of Tiki Cat After Dark with 75% of your cat’s old food. Over 7-10 days, slowly increase the proportion of the new food while decreasing the old, monitoring your cat for any digestive issues. This methodical approach minimizes stress on their system.
